1. Automation Apps: Get More Done by Delegating to Tech

Android and iOS Automation Apps

Why waste precious mental energy on repetitive tasks when your phone can do them for you? Automation apps are a game-changing tech hack—think digital assistants that follow your custom instructions.

– Android Automation Apps: Tasker lets you automate nearly everything, from silencing notifications during meetings to sending automated texts when you leave the house.
– iOS Automation Apps: Apple’s Shortcuts app can chain together actions across your devices: set your phone to Do Not Disturb, log your water intake, or auto-send reminders at strategic times.

These apps aren’t just about convenience; they free up time you’d otherwise spend mindlessly tapping or typing.

Workflow Examples for Automation

Consider these real-life examples of tech hacks using automation:

– Automatically mute incoming calls during calendar events labeled “meeting.”
– Boost your journaling consistency: Program a shortcut to open your notes app and prompt a daily entry at a set hour.
– Save battery: Use Tasker to turn off Wi-Fi and Bluetooth when you leave home, then reactivate them on return.

2. Hidden Features in Productivity Suites

Tech Hacks with Google Workspace

Think you know all the tricks packed into your favorite apps? Chances are, Google Workspace holds secret weapons you’re not using yet. Here’s how to leverage its hidden features for massive productivity gains:

– Smart Compose in Gmail: This AI-powered tool predicts your sentences, letting you write emails faster and with fewer errors.
– Priority Inbox and Labels: Automatically separate promotional messages from crucial work notifications with custom filters and labels.
– Explore in Google Docs: This built-in search helps you research while you write, offering contextual suggestions without leaving your document.
– Meeting links auto-generation: Schedule a meeting in Google Calendar and instantly provide video call details without extra setup.

Microsoft 365 Productivity Boosters

Similarly, Microsoft 365 is home to secret tech hacks that can streamline your workflow:

– Focused Inbox in Outlook prioritizes emails, keeping distractions at bay.
– Use @Mentions in Word and Excel for inline collaboration, quickly drawing teammates’ attention to specific comments or changes.
– Power Automate is Microsoft’s automation platform; set up flows that move files, create reminders, and link all kinds of information across platforms.

These features are often overlooked, but once mastered, they can save hours every week.

3. Browser Extensions: Supercharge Your Online Workflow

Top Tech Hacks with Chrome Extensions

Your browser plays a central role in your digital life. The right extensions transform it into a productivity powerhouse, making routine tasks effortless.

– Tab Suspender: Keep your system running smoothly by pausing unused tabs automatically.
– OneTab: Instantly consolidate scattered tabs into a single list, decluttering your workspace and saving memory.
– Grammarly: Polish your writing as you go—emails, posts, or documents—without switching apps.
– RescueTime: Track your browsing habits, pinpoint time drains, and set daily limits for better focus.

When applying these tech hacks, remember to check compatibility with your browser (most are available for Chrome, Firefox, and Edge) and privacy policies for peace of mind.

Managing Distractions and Enhancing Speed

Extensions like StayFocusd help restrict access to distracting sites. Meanwhile, LastPass securely stores passwords for quick, hassle-free logins—critical when managing multiple accounts.

– Streamline social media checks by setting time limits on Facebook, Twitter, or Reddit.
– Enable dark mode across websites with extensions like Dark Reader, reducing eye strain and enhancing focus during late hours.

4. Cross-Device Sync: Seamless Work Beyond Boundaries

Tech Hacks for Effortless Device Integration

Productivity isn’t just about working faster—it’s about working smarter, wherever you are. Modern device sync solutions banish the hassle of manual updates, ensuring your files, notes, and bookmarks stay aligned.

– Use cloud storage services like Google Drive and Dropbox for instant access to your documents across desktop, tablet, and mobile.
– Set up clipboard sharing tools (e.g., Pushbullet or ClipboardFusion) to copy text and links between devices without emails.

With these tech hacks, you’re always prepared—whether responding to an urgent work email or referencing research on the go.

Automated Backup and Restore

It’s not just about access; safeguarding your data is crucial.

– Enable auto-sync in OneDrive, iCloud, or Google Photos to keep your files, photos, and critical documents backed up at all times.
– Use cross-platform note-taking apps like Evernote and Notion, which sync content in real time, so you never lose a fleeting idea.

When your tech environment updates itself, you avoid tedious manual transfers, ensuring you’re always up to date.

5. Master Your Notifications: Regain Focus on What Matters

Practical Notification Tech Hacks

Notifications can be both a blessing and a curse. Left unchecked, they become a source of constant distraction. Harnessing tech hacks for notification management puts you back in control.

– Custom notification profiles: On Android and iOS, create work, home, and sleep profiles to control which apps can interrupt you at different times of day.
– Use “Focus Mode” and “Do Not Disturb” settings to block distractions during deep work or relaxation.
– Leverage apps like Forest or Focus@Will that gamify focus, muting notifications while rewarding productivity.

One smart trick is scheduling regular micro-breaks, letting notifications in only during designated times. This intentional boundary increases concentration, as proven in research from Harvard Business Review.

Notification Consolidation Tools

Instead of letting several apps bombard you with alerts, consolidate them:

– Use desktops apps like Franz or Rambox to combine chat, project management, and email into single dashboards, reducing overlooked tasks and urgency anxiety.
– Set up Slack notification digests for non-essential channels, receiving a summary instead of constant pings.

Mastering your notifications with these tech hacks leads to a noticeably calmer, more focused workday.
